Examine Your Ability To Get That Job
You ought to be conscious of your abilities. Be aware of The abilities you have and the level you have the ability to perform at. Be reasonable when you analyze yourself, nor minimalize your expertise. Know your value, but also set the cheapest (cover ) you are ready to accept.
It's critical to know your assortment of abilities. Once you understand this information, it'll be easier to evaluate the spot you're looking for. You see, it is not always about the boss finding the perfect match for the available position, but it is also about you fitting right in. Inquire about the wage to your position by visiting sites like PayScale.com, or Salary.com and SalaryExpert.com. Once you're accustomed to the payment, you would want to remain at least $5000 within that area (e.g. in the event the wage for the action is called to gravitate around $45,000, then you need to look at offers within the range of $40,000 to $45,000, respectively $45,000 to $50,000, conditioned by the level of your experience in that domain).

Unemployed, Not Unhelpful


Merely because you're currently out of work does not Imply that your skills aren't needed somewhere. And it definitely doesn't mean you will need to fall behind in your area of work. To the contrary, you should still be interested in whatever happens in your industry and spend your time efficiently. Research your area of work market and find out about the newest technology in the respective domain. What good is to attend a meeting if you won't have any clue what they will be talking about? Stay updated, stay informed and know your stuff. You may not become an expert at it but any piece of knowledge helps.

Don't Pick Up That Call


Remember the saying that goes: "first impression is the most lasting"? Well, you only have one shot to make a excellent impression. It would be a terrible shame to waste it. Do not think about picking up the telephone if you are too busy to have a proper conversation. So if you find an unknown amount calling, just presume it's a recruiter or an employer and you should under no circumstances response, if you're too occupied. There's nothing more embarrassing than the sound of a toilet flush, or a baby crying his eyes out, or a third-party conversation going on in the background right when a prospective employer or recruiter calls. In such cases, it's best that you do not pick up the telephone until you're back in a quiet place and you are calm, concentrated, composed and prepared to reply to all questions in a transparent manner.

Interviewing


Earning that job interview is exactly what you strived so hard for. The success of a meeting is as crucial as getting the job itself. This moment settles everything. The second you are scheduled for an interview is the second you've got to get started with the preparation for your interview. Do your research about the background and history of the company. It's ideal that you're accustomed with what the company does and how it operates. Usually this information is available right on their web address, but sometimes it's deeply buried within the pages of the website, so you may need to do some digging. Think of questions and ask your interviewer about the business, about the position you're about to get, or anything else you should know. Oh, and don't forget to rest well the night before. At least 7-8 hours of sleep would be ideal.

You should own at least two business attires. In case You have another interview, you should be capable of switching to a different suit. They don't have to be fancy, but at least have a more sober look. Colors like black, gray, or navy are preferred. Be careful to be well groomed too.
After the interview starts, unwind and be your genuine self. Leave your worries behind and instead focus on articulating your words and thoughts in a jobs in columbia sc coherent way. Ask about the workplace, about the position you're applying for and , out of courtesy, inquire about their position and the period of time they been in the business. Try to discover how come the place is open and why did the former employee leave in the first location.
Don't forget to be authentic, display a friendly figure and keep in mind that the interviewer is just human, same as you. Even if you don't obtain the job, do not panic and don't let yourself down. Take the experience as a lesson and try all over again, until you finally succeed -- because you will. More often than not, the interview is merely a presentation of your personality and personality. If you genuinely and suitably exposed your abilities on your resume, then the company already knows what you are capable of.
